Transaction 768610cff5472c23b590d99d352868982b804f960d7e22f25d0eced4e205eb98
1 Input
1 Outputs
- 768610cff5472c23b590d99d352868982b804f960d7e22f25d0eced4e205eb98:0
value 514818
address 3JmtSXcVJX3GBR7p4jAnrhBzx2Xwq9e1FR